Ukraine continues to attack military targets on Russia's territory following strikes on Tatarstan and their radius of action will increase, says Andrii Yusov, a representative of the Defense Intelligence of Ukraine.
"Strikes on oil refineries and a factory in Tatarstan are good results, and we are all pleased with them. I believe that similar joys will come in the future. And their radius will expand," said Yusov.
On April 2, explosions rocked several facilities in Tatarstan. Russian media said that drones attacked the region for the first time, reporting casualties.
Later, an RBC-Ukraine source within the special services revealed that the Defense Intelligence organized an operation that targeted the factory assembling Shahed kamikaze drones in Yelabuga of Tatarstan.
The same source mentioned that the Defense Intelligence, along with the Security Service of Ukraine, also attacked an oil refinery located in Nizhnekamsk of Tatarstan.
These objects are over a thousand kilometers away from the Ukrainian border.
Strikes on Russian oil refineries, allegedly carried out by Ukrainian drones, could have disrupted more than 15% of their capacity. A NATO spokesperson gave this assessment to journalists, according to Reuters.
"In terms of damage, the strikes have probably disrupted more than 10% of Russia's refinery capacity, maybe more than 15%," the official told media representatives on condition of anonymity.
He said that depending on the extent of the damage, repairs could take "considerable time".
"Fewer and fewer of these types of Russian energy, critical infrastructure are safe from potential strikes," the NATO official said.
He also expressed the opinion that more and more impact on the Russian economy can be expected as a result of this.
It should be noted that according to Reuters, about 14% of Russia's refinery capacities were shut down due to drone attacks.
